Have you ever been deceived?  The art of deception is a way of life for all of us because we are living in a fallen world.  Our Adversary is going to use every trick and ploy to keep us from becoming true dedicated followers of Christ.  Knowing that deceptions waited for his followers, Jesus himself told his disciples to be on guard against deceptions saying I am sending you out like sheep among wolves. Therefore be as shrewd as snakes and as innocent as doves.” Matthew 10:16

In my experience the danger of deceptions isn’t how far from the truth it is, but rather how close to the truth it seems.  A deception has to be believable in order to actually be a deception- an imposter posing as the truth while being a complete lie.

 Huddle Questions:

1.Why is it painful to be deceived?

2. Why does Satan want to deceive us?

3. What is the most dangerous deception?

4. Read 1 John 1:8-9  What is God’s promise when we repent of our sin?

5. Read James 1:22-25  How seriously do you make God’s Word a part of your life?

6.  How have you reached and grown this week?

 

 

Huddle time= “God’s people experiencing transformation through caring relationships, prayer, biblical truth, and spiritual accountability.”
